contrib: move luci-app-ocserv to luci-addons, fix recusrive deps
[project/luci.git] / contrib / package / luci-addons / Makefile
index c1c0992..859390c 100644 (file)
@@ -49,7 +49,7 @@ define Package/luci-mod-freifunk-community
   TITLE:=Freifunk Community Meta-Package
   DEPENDS+=$(call add_deps,mod-freifunk-community, \
     iptables-mod-nat-extra iptables-mod-ipopt \
-       luci-lib-web luci-app-splash luci-i18n-german \
+       luci-app-splash luci-i18n-german \
        olsrd olsrd-mod-dyn-gw-plain \
        olsrd-mod-jsoninfo olsrd-mod-nameservice \
        olsrd-mod-watchdog kmod-tun \
@@ -142,9 +142,9 @@ $(eval $(call application,freifunk-policyrouting,Policy routing for mesh traffic
 $(eval $(call application,freifunk-widgets,Widgets for the Freifunk index page,luci-mod-freifunk))
 $(eval $(call application,meshwizard, Shellscript based wizard to setup mesh networks,meshwizard))
 $(eval $(call application,olsr,OLSR configuration and status module,olsrd olsrd-mod-jsoninfo luci-lib-luaneightbl))
-$(eval $(call application,olsr-viz,OLSR Visualisation,luci-app-olsr olsrd-mod-txtinfo))
+$(eval $(call application,olsr-viz,OLSR Visualisation,luci-app-olsr olsrd olsrd-mod-txtinfo))
 $(eval $(call application,freifunk-diagnostics,Tools for network diagnosis like traceroute and ping))
-$(eval $(call application,olsr-services,Show services announced with the nameservice plugin,luci-app-olsr olsrd-mod-nameservice))
+$(eval $(call application,olsr-services,Show services announced with the nameservice plugin,luci-app-olsr olsrd olsrd-mod-nameservice))
 $(eval $(call application,splash,Freifunk DHCP-Splash application,luci-lib-nixio tc kmod-sched iptables-mod-nat-extra iptables-mod-ipopt))
 
 $(eval $(call application,statistics,LuCI Statistics Application,\
@@ -171,9 +171,11 @@ $(eval $(call application,diag-devinfo,LuCI Diagnostics Tools (Device Info),\
 $(eval $(call application,voice-core,LuCI Voice Software (Core)))
 $(eval $(call application,voice-diag,LuCI Voice Software (Diagnostics),luci-app-diag-devinfo))
 
+$(eval $(call application,udpxy,LuCI Support for udpxy,udpxy))
 $(eval $(call application,upnp,Universal Plug & Play configuration module,miniupnpd))
 $(eval $(call application,ntpc,NTP time synchronisation configuration module,ntpclient))
 $(eval $(call application,ddns,Dynamic DNS configuration module,ddns-scripts))
+$(eval $(call application,dump1090,LuCI Support for dump1090,dump1090))
 $(eval $(call application,samba,Network Shares - Samba SMB/CIFS module,samba36-server))
 $(eval $(call application,mmc-over-gpio,MMC-over-GPIO configuration module,kmod-mmc-over-gpio))
 $(eval $(call application,p910nd,p910nd - Printer server module,p910nd))
@@ -181,7 +183,8 @@ $(eval $(call application,ushare,uShare - UPnP A/V & DLNA Media Server,ushare))
 $(eval $(call application,hd-idle,Hard Disk Idle Spin-Down module,hd-idle))
 $(eval $(call application,tinyproxy,Tinyproxy - HTTP(S)-Proxy configuration,tinyproxy))
 $(eval $(call application,polipo,LuCI Support for the Polipo Proxy,polipo))
-$(eval $(call application,openvpn,LuCI Support for OpenVPN,openvpn @BROKEN))
+$(eval $(call application,ocserv,LuCI Support for OpenConnect VPN,ocserv certtool))
+$(eval $(call application,openvpn,LuCI Support for OpenVPN,openvpn))
 $(eval $(call application,p2pblock,LuCI Support for the Freifunk P2P-Block addon,luci-app-firewall freifunk-p2pblock))
 $(eval $(call application,multiwan,LuCI Support for the OpenWrt MultiWAN agent,luci-app-firewall multiwan))
 $(eval $(call application,wol,LuCI Support for Wake-on-LAN,etherwake))
@@ -207,9 +210,11 @@ $(eval $(call application,pbx,LuCI PBX Administration,\
        asterisk18-app-senddtmf \
        asterisk18-res-crypto))
 
-$(eval $(call application,pbx-voicemail,LuCI PBX Administration Voicemail Support,luci-app-pbx msmtp coreutils-base64))
+$(eval $(call application,pbx-voicemail,LuCI PBX Administration Voicemail Support,luci-app-pbx asterisk18 msmtp coreutils-base64))
 $(eval $(call application,ltqtapi,Lantiq voip))
 $(eval $(call application,minidlna,LuCI Support for miniDLNA,minidlna))
+$(eval $(call application,shairplay,LuCI Support for Shairplay,shairplay))
+$(eval $(call application,shairport,LuCI Support for Shairport,shairport))
 $(eval $(call application,transmission,LuCI Support for Transmission,transmission-daemon))
 $(eval $(call application,watchcat,LuCI Support for Watchcat,watchcat))
 
@@ -224,8 +229,7 @@ define theme
     SUBMENU:=4. Themes
     TITLE:=$(if $(2),$(2),LuCI $(1) theme)
        MAINTAINER:=$(if $(3),$(3),LuCI Development Team <luci@lists.subsignal.org>)
-       DEPENDS:=$(if $(filter-out base,$(1)),+luci-theme-base) $(4)
-       $(if $(5),DEFAULT:=PACKAGE_luci-lib-core)
+       DEPENDS:=+luci-base $(4)
   endef
 
   define Package/luci-theme-$(1)/install
@@ -262,7 +266,7 @@ define Build/Prepare
        mkdir -p $(PKG_BUILD_DIR)
        $(TAR) c -C $(LUCI_TOPDIR) . \
                --exclude=.pc --exclude=.svn --exclude=.git \
-               --exclude='boa-0*' --exclude='*.o' --exclude='*.so' \
+               --exclude='*.o' --exclude='*.so' \
                --exclude=dist | \
                        tar x -C $(PKG_BUILD_DIR)/
        $(call Build/Prepare/Default)